Azamara releases 2024 cruise itineraries through Europe

Ajaccio, Corsica

Cruise line Azamara introduce new itineraries for 2024 with focus on immersive experiences.

Premium cruise line Azamara has shared 84 European journeys that its four-ship fleet will undertake in 2024. Of these new itineraries, 53 are ‘Country Intensive’, meaning overnight or late-night stops in more than 50 per cent of the destinations, allowing guests more time to explore.

Port-stop highlights include Taranto, in the Puglia region of Italy; Hamburg, Germany; Trollfjord, in the north of Norway; and Edinburgh, Scotland, which Azamara will visit during the annual Military Tattoo.

‘Our Country Intensive voyages have continually proven to be a guest favourite with increased bookings throughout 2022, so we are pleased to offer even more options for our guests to discover all these incredible European countries have to offer,’ said Carol Cabezas, President of Azamara.

The cruise line has also expanded its partnership with the specialist tour provider, PerryGolf, to offer a range of golf sailings in 2024 to destinations including South America, the UK & Ireland, South Africa, and Australia & New Zealand.

To enhance the guest experience, Azamara’s new Lens of a Local video series has been designed to showcase its 2024 destinations through the eyes of locals. First-hand accounts see a gondolier in Venice, Greek dancers in Crete, and a perfumer in Florence delve into their craft and traditions.
